The Lovett Family Farms is run by Daniel & Emily Lovett and his parents Greg & Joanne Lovett, together with 16 full-time staff members. With their ambition to be the leading agricultural company in their field, they produce and deliver the highest quality crops on the 1000ha farm. They have the entire process surrounding onion cultivation in-house, from planting and harvesting to storage, packaging and exporting all over the world. And what if you buy machines from a manufacturer on the other side of the world with a time difference of day and night? Daniel: “That has never been a really issue. Technical solutions nowadays make it possible to bridge the distance, just as if you were on site. We have camera’s installed in the packinghouse on which the VHM mechanics can log in and watch live with the working machines. In a joint whatsapp group, our people can have direct contact with the VHM mechanics about technical issues. Moreover, I’d rather have direct contact with someone overseas who knows the machine 120%, than a dealer or someone locally who has a little bit of knowledge of a large number of different machines”.
